Wi-Fi features

  • OFDMA
    What is OFDMA?

    Table stakes50 of 79 listed here

    Splits a channel into smaller slices so several devices are served in the same instant instead of taking turns.

    Look at instead: streams per radio and channel width — those set the ceiling OFDMA divides up

  • Beamforming
    What is Beamforming?

    Table stakes37 of 79 listed here

    Shapes the signal toward where a device actually is, rather than radiating evenly in every direction like a bare bulb.

    Look at instead: where you physically put the router — placement beats every antenna trick on this list

  • 160 MHz channels
    What is 160 MHz channels?

    Table stakes47 of 79 listed here

    A double-width channel that roughly doubles throughput when the airwaves are clear enough to sustain it.

    Look at instead: whether the band has room for it — on 5 GHz that almost always means DFS
